CON021+PR6424/010-110 Eddy Current Displacement Sensor System (Industrial-Grade Vibration Monitoring)

The Emerson EPRO CON021 signal converter paired with the PR6424/010-110 eddy current probe delivers non-contact displacement and vibration measurement for rotating machinery in mission-critical industrial environments. This integrated sensor system transforms shaft motion into actionable intelligence, enabling predictive maintenance strategies that prevent catastrophic failures in turbomachinery, compressors, and high-speed rotating equipment.

Engineered for power generation facilities, petrochemical plants, and heavy manufacturing operations, this solution addresses the challenge of real-time machinery health assessment where traditional contact-based sensors fail. Plant engineers and reliability teams rely on this technology to detect bearing degradation, rotor imbalance, and shaft misalignment before they escalate into costly unplanned shutdowns.

With a measurement range spanning 0-110 mils and frequency response from DC to 20 kHz, the system captures both slow-roll shaft position and high-frequency bearing fault signatures. Temperature-compensated electronics maintain ±1% accuracy across -30°C to +85°C operating conditions, while dual output capability (4-20 mA and ±10 VDC) ensures seamless integration with existing DCS and PLC infrastructure.

Industrial Application Scenarios

Steam Turbine Generator Sets: Monitor journal bearing clearances and thrust position in 50-150 MW power generation units. The system's DC response tracks slow thermal growth during startup sequences, while high-frequency capability detects blade-pass vibrations and oil whirl instabilities that precede bearing failures.

Centrifugal Compressor Trains: Measure radial shaft displacement at each bearing location in multi-stage compressor systems operating at 10,000+ RPM. Early detection of surge-induced vibration and seal rub conditions prevents secondary damage to impellers and diffusers, avoiding six-figure repair costs.

Refinery Pump Applications: Track shaft axial position in high-pressure process pumps handling corrosive fluids. The non-contact measurement principle eliminates seal leakage risks associated with proximity switches, while continuous monitoring identifies cavitation and hydraulic imbalance before mechanical seal failure occurs.

Paper Machine Dryer Sections: Monitor roll eccentricity and bearing wear in steam-heated dryer cylinders. The system's temperature stability ensures accurate measurements despite 150°C surface temperatures, enabling condition-based lubrication and preventing web breaks from excessive vibration.

Gas Turbine Auxiliary Systems: Supervise lube oil pump shaft runout and gearbox vibration in critical support equipment. Integration with turbine control systems enables automated shutdown sequences when displacement thresholds are exceeded, protecting primary assets from collateral damage.

Selection Guidelines: Choose this 0-110 mil range for general-purpose turbomachinery applications with shaft diameters 50-300 mm. For smaller precision spindles, consider the 0-40 mil variant; for large low-speed equipment (>500 mm shafts), specify the 0-200 mil extended range model. Verify target material conductivity—ferrous and non-ferrous metals supported; non-metallic shafts require inductive proximity sensors instead.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How does the eddy current sensor interface with existing PLC systems for vibration monitoring?
A: The CON021 converter provides a 4-20 mA current loop output that connects directly to standard analog input modules on Allen-Bradley, Siemens, or Schneider PLCs. The 4 mA signal represents minimum displacement (0 mils), while 20 mA indicates maximum range (110 mils). For higher resolution, use the ±10 VDC output with 16-bit analog cards, achieving 0.04 mil resolution per bit.

Q: What measurement capacity and accuracy can I expect across different shaft materials?
A: The PR6424 probe operates on all conductive materials including carbon steel, stainless steel, aluminum, brass, and titanium. Accuracy remains ±1% of full scale (±1.1 mils) regardless of target material, though sensitivity varies—ferrous materials provide 200 mV/mil, while aluminum yields approximately 100 mV/mil. Factory calibration accounts for specific target material when specified at order.

Q: Does this system support remote monitoring and predictive maintenance analytics?
A: Yes, the analog outputs integrate with SCADA systems, cloud-based condition monitoring platforms (Emerson AMS, SKF @ptitude), and edge computing devices. Continuous data streaming enables FFT analysis, orbit plotting, and machine learning algorithms that predict bearing failures 30-90 days in advance based on vibration signature changes.

Q: What are the installation requirements and mounting considerations for optimal performance?
A: Mount the 8mm probe perpendicular to the shaft surface with 1.0 mm ±0.2 mm air gap (40 mils ±8 mils). Use the supplied M12 locknut to secure the probe in a rigid bracket—avoid flexible mounting that introduces measurement errors. Maintain minimum 3x probe diameter spacing (24 mm) from adjacent sensors to prevent electromagnetic interference. Route the cable away from VFD power lines and weld equipment.

Q: Can the sensor withstand high-vibration environments and extreme industrial conditions?
A: The probe housing is machined from 316 stainless steel with IP67 sealing, rated for 50g shock and 20g continuous vibration. The cable uses Teflon insulation rated to 200°C, with braided shield for EMI immunity in electrically noisy environments. Sensor electronics are potted in epoxy for moisture and chemical resistance—suitable for offshore marine, pulp/paper, and mining applications.

Q: How does the 0-110 mil range compare to other displacement measurement technologies?
A: Eddy current sensors offer superior linearity and temperature stability versus LVDT or capacitive probes in this range. The non-contact principle eliminates wear and hysteresis issues inherent in spring-loaded contact sensors. Compared to laser displacement sensors, eddy current technology is immune to oil mist, steam, and particulate contamination common in industrial machinery environments, while costing 60-70% less.
